-
- 前端开发:使用原生JavaScript实现列表内容动态追加到文本区域
- 本文详细介绍了如何使用纯JavaScript实现将网页列表中选定的项目内容动态追加到文本区域的功能。通过获取DOM元素、遍历列表项并为其添加点击事件监听器,可以高效、无依赖地将列表项的文本内容添加到文本框中,并支持在原有内容后追加,同时强调了原生JavaScript在性能和基础学习方面的优势。
- html教程 . web前端 922 2025-11-07 13:17:01
-
- 掌握CSS:实现背景图全屏覆盖与导航栏右对齐
- 本教程旨在教授如何利用CSS实现网页背景图的全屏覆盖效果,确保图像不重复且自适应显示。同时,文章还将详细讲解一种实用的导航链接布局方法,使其水平排列并精准定位在页面的右上角,为读者提供构建专业级网页布局的关键CSS技巧。
- html教程 . web前端 234 2025-11-07 13:16:01
-
- 优化React组件中大量Props的使用:解构赋值实践指南
- 在React组件中处理大量props时,代码可能会变得冗长且难以阅读。本文将介绍如何利用JavaScript的解构赋值特性来优化组件props的访问方式,从而显著提升代码的清晰度、可维护性和开发效率。通过实例代码,我们将展示如何简化props的使用,避免重复的props.前缀,使组件逻辑更加简洁。
- html教程 . web前端 378 2025-11-07 13:15:44
-
- Flask应用中HTML文本显示的最佳实践与常见问题解决
- 本文旨在解决Flask应用中HTML文本无法正常显示的问题。当文本直接放置于标签内时,可能因HTML规范或浏览器兼容性导致显示异常。核心解决方案是遵循语义化HTML原则,将文本内容包裹在如或等合适的HTML标签中,以确保内容在不同浏览器中一致且正确地渲染。
- html教程 . web前端 539 2025-11-07 13:13:16
-
- HTML表单中注销按钮无效问题的解决方案与最佳实践
- 本教程旨在解决HTML表单中注销按钮点击无效的问题。核心在于理解HTML表单提交机制,避免将非提交元素(如标签)误用为表单提交触发器。我们将通过将标签替换为或来确保表单数据正确提交至服务器端处理脚本,从而实现预期的注销功能。
- html教程 . web前端 732 2025-11-07 13:12:01
-
- 使用Fetch API提交表单数据并处理异步响应的教程
- 本教程详细介绍了如何使用JavaScript的FetchAPI异步提交HTML表单数据。我们将探讨从传统FormData直接提交到更现代、更灵活的JSON格式提交,并重点讲解如何利用async/await语法简化异步代码、优化错误处理,以及如何正确地将表单数据转换为JSON格式并设置相应的HTTP请求头,以确保与后端API的顺畅通信。
- html教程 . web前端 927 2025-11-07 13:10:13
-
- 跨浏览器禁用网页右键菜单的通用方法与实践
- 本文旨在提供一种在所有主流浏览器中有效禁用网页右键菜单(上下文菜单)的通用方法。针对传统oncontextmenu="returnfalse"属性在部分浏览器(如Brave)中失效的问题,文章将详细介绍如何利用JavaScript的事件监听机制来实现跨浏览器的右键禁用,并探讨其实现细节、注意事项及对用户体验的影响。
- html教程 . web前端 416 2025-11-07 13:09:20
-
- 使用jQuery获取循环生成的ASP.NET MVC EditorFor值教程
- 本教程详细阐述了如何在ASP.NETMVC中使用@Html.EditorFor在循环中动态生成表单元素时,通过jQuery高效准确地获取这些元素的值。核心策略是为每个动态生成的元素赋予唯一的ID,然后利用jQuery的选择器和遍历方法来定位并提取所需数据,确保在复杂UI场景下数据的正确采集。
- html教程 . web前端 599 2025-11-07 13:05:11
-
- Vue自定义多选组件中焦点丢失事件的正确处理
- 在Vue自定义多选组件中,当需要检测组件整体失去焦点以关闭选项列表时,使用blur事件可能无法达到预期效果,尤其是在组件内部输入框被聚焦后。这是因为blur事件不具备事件冒泡特性。本教程将详细解释为何blur不适用,并推荐使用focusout事件,它能够正确地在父元素上捕获子元素或父元素本身失去焦点的事件,从而实现组件焦点管理的需求。
- html教程 . web前端 840 2025-11-07 13:01:37
-
- CSS实现文本背景镂空效果:利用 mix-blend-mode 揭示父元素背景
- 本教程详细介绍如何使用CSS的mix-blend-mode属性,实现文本从其背景中“镂空”的效果,从而显示其父元素的背景图像。文章将解释传统background-clip:text的局限性,并通过具体的代码示例和关键属性解析,指导读者创建响应式的文本镂空设计,提升网页视觉表现力。
- html教程 . web前端 191 2025-11-07 13:00:46
-
- JavaScript模块化实践:分离数据与逻辑构建可维护的图片画廊
- 本教程探讨了在Web开发中,如何通过JavaScript实现数据与逻辑的分离,以构建更具可维护性和可重用性的图片画廊。文章详细介绍了将图片数据嵌入HTML,而将画廊渲染与交互逻辑封装在外部JS文件中的最佳实践,并展示了如何动态生成HTML内容,避免代码重复,提升开发效率。
- html教程 . web前端 237 2025-11-07 13:00:35
-
- 动态生成带随机背景色的表格并限制追加次数的JavaScript教程
- 本教程详细介绍了如何使用JavaScript和jQuery动态生成HTML表格,并为每个新生成的表格应用随机背景色。此外,我们还将实现一个机制,限制用户可以追加表格的次数,以防止页面内容无限增长。通过具体的代码示例,您将学会如何控制UI元素的动态创建和样式设置。
- html教程 . web前端 540 2025-11-07 13:00:13
-
- 优化React组件Props使用:提升代码可读性与维护性
- 本教程探讨React组件中大量props的管理与优化策略。通过引入props解构、ContextAPI、组件提取等方法,解决重复访问props导致的冗余代码问题,显著提升组件的可读性、可维护性及潜在性能,帮助开发者构建更清晰、高效的React应用。
- html教程 . web前端 897 2025-11-07 12:56:13
-
- 如何在所有浏览器中禁用网页右键菜单:兼容性与最佳实践
- 本文探讨了在网页中禁用右键菜单的有效方法,尤其解决了传统oncontextmenu属性在Brave等现代浏览器中可能失效的问题。通过介绍使用JavaScriptaddEventListener监听contextmenu事件并调用preventDefault()的跨浏览器兼容方案,确保在所有主流浏览器中都能成功禁用右键功能,并提供了实施建议及重要注意事项。
- html教程 . web前端 492 2025-11-07 12:54:41
-
- CSS布局技巧:如何高效实现块级元素的水平居中
- 本教程详细介绍了在CSS中实现块级元素水平居中的标准方法。通过使用margin:auto;属性,结合明确的width定义,开发者可以轻松地将div、header等块级元素在其父容器中水平居中。文章将提供清晰的代码示例和关键注意事项,帮助您掌握这一基础而重要的CSS布局技术。
- html教程 . web前端 192 2025-11-07 12:54:28
PHP讨论组
组员:3305人话题:1500
P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是

